About Gigliotti Law Group

Gigliotti Law Group is a prominent law firm located in Trenton, New Jersey, focusing exclusively on criminal law. The firm is dedicated to defending clients against a wide range of criminal charges, including felonies, misdemeanors, and serious traffic offenses.
